diff --git a/core/trino-spi/src/main/java/io/trino/spi/predicate/Domain.java b/core/trino-spi/src/main/java/io/trino/spi/predicate/Domain.java index 113c51647a3f..36d43e665d18 100644 --- a/core/trino-spi/src/main/java/io/trino/spi/predicate/Domain.java +++ b/core/trino-spi/src/main/java/io/trino/spi/predicate/Domain.java @@ -170,12 +170,12 @@ public boolean includesNullableValue(Object value) return value == null ? nullAllowed : values.containsValue(value); } - boolean isNullableDiscreteSet() + public boolean isNullableDiscreteSet() { return values.isNone() ? nullAllowed : values.isDiscreteSet(); } - DiscreteSet getNullableDiscreteSet() + public DiscreteSet getNullableDiscreteSet() { if (!isNullableDiscreteSet()) { throw new IllegalStateException("Domain is not a nullable discrete set"); @@ -330,7 +330,7 @@ public String toString(ConnectorSession session, int limit) return "[ " + (nullAllowed ? "NULL, " : "") + values.toString(session, limit) + " ]"; } - static class DiscreteSet + public static class DiscreteSet { private final List nonNullValues; private final boolean containsNull; @@ -344,12 +344,12 @@ static class DiscreteSet } } - List getNonNullValues() + public List getNonNullValues() { return nonNullValues; } - boolean containsNull() + public boolean containsNull() { return containsNull; }